M. shabodeho@aol.com June 30, 2012, 9:34 pm Published in Lebanon Daily News on June 19, 2012 LEBANON George G. Pyles, Sr. was born December 6, 1921 in Lebanon and passed away Saturday, June 16, 2012 in the Lebanon VA Medical Center Hospice where he had been a resident since May 29, 2012. He was the son of the late John and Mabel Pyles and was married to Betty L. Habecker Pyles, Lebanon for 65 years. George was a proud veteran of WWII, where he served in the U. S. Army in Europe and North Africa. He was honorably discharged in 1945 and went to work at Indiantown Gap, having retired in 1981 with over 35 years of service. In his younger days he also worked in the Conservation Corps. There was nothing George loved more than working on cars and boats or fishing on the ocean with his family and friends. Never one to sit, he always had a project to work on, always helping others along the way. Since August of 2011 he had made almost daily trips to visit his wife Betty who is residing in Cedar Haven. In 1982 George and Betty Moved to Port Orange, Fla., where they resided until May of 2011 when they relocated to Millsboro, Del. In August of 2011 they returned to Lebanon for good. In addition to his wife, George is survived by sons, George, Jr., Jeffry and wife Linda, with whom he has resided since August of 2011; Thomas, Craig and wife Karlene, daughter-in-law: Sharon Pyles; grandchildren: Lori Beachell, Malissa wife of Chip Conrad; Jesse Pyles, Rebecca wife of Devon Snyder; Laura Pyles, Dana wife of Brian Lambert; stepdaughters: Melissa Miller and Chelsea Yocum; nine great-grandchildren and step grandchildren. He is also survived by a sister: Jeanette Reed, Steelton; nieces and nephews as well as his wife's sisters and brothers. He was preceded in death by his beloved son, Scott and grandson, Corey; sisters: Rosemary Rittle and Shirley Leibold; and brothers: Harvey Kelley, Lloyd Pyles, Richard Pyles, John Pyles and James Pyles, Sr. Funeral services will be Thursday at 10 a.m. in the Rohland Funeral Home, 508 Cumberland St., Lebanon, 17042 where a viewing will begin at 9 a.m. Interment with full military honors will be held in the National Cemetery at Ft. Indiantown Gap. In lieu of flowers, the family suggests memorial donations be made to the Lebanon VA Medical Center Hospice.
